Method
Dough
Activate yeast
In a small bowl, stir the warm water, sugar, and active dry yeast. Let sit 5–8 minutes until foamy.
In a large mixing bowl, combine the flour and salt. Make a well and add the foamy yeast mixture and olive oil.
Mix until a shaggy dough forms, then turn onto a lightly floured surface and knead 6–8 minutes until smooth and elastic. If using a mixer, knead with the dough hook for 4–5 minutes.
Place dough in a lightly oiled bowl, cover with plastic wrap or a clean towel, and let rise in a warm place until doubled, about 60–75 minutes.
After rising, punch down the dough and divide into 3 equal portions. Cover and let rest 10 minutes before shaping.

Shaping & Baking
Preheat oven to 400°F (200°C). Line a baking sheet with parchment paper or lightly oil a baking sheet.
On a lightly floured surface, roll each portion of dough into a roughly 7–8 inch circle (or oval), about 1/8–1/4 inch thick. Keep unused dough covered to prevent drying.
Place about 1/3 of the spinach filling onto the center of each circle, shaping into an oval mound about 4–5 inches long, leaving a 1-inch border.
Fold the edges of the pastry over the filling to create a boat shape: pinch the ends together and fold the long sides in slightly, creating a peaked center. Make sure the filling is secure but leave a small exposed center so steam can escape.
Bake in the preheated oven for 15–20 minutes, until the crust is golden brown and the filling is set. Rotate the pan halfway through baking for even color.
